2020 has proven to be one of the better seasons for the Waconia Lakers who will make their eighth Minnesota Baseball Association state tournament appearance beginning this weekend. All but one of those appearances have come in the last decade.

Waconia (16-6) finished with a league-best 12-1 record in the Crow River Valley League and the top seed for the Region 7C playoffs. The Lakers went 3-2 in region play, both loses coming at the hands of the Young America Cardinals, to earn the Region 7C third slot for the state tournament.
Up first for the Lakers is a Saturday matchup with the Cannon Falls Bears, Region 5C runner-up. Game time scheduled for 5:00 PM in Springfield. The winner advances to face Region 13C winner Fairmont.
Ranked fifth in the latest MBA Class C poll, Waconia will be among the favorites to be playing in Springfield over Labor Day weekend.
